Strawberry Summer Salad With Creamy Balsamic Vinaigrette

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1-2 Cups Chopped Salad -- I just buy the pre bagged blends! Just pick one you LOVE!
  • 1/2 C Chopped Strawberries
  • 1/4 C Feta
  • 1/4 C Craisens and Toasted Pumpkins Seeds

Instructions

  1. You can add grilled chicken to make it a little heartier
  2. To make the dressing I just mix 1-1 ratios of my favorite creamy poppy seed dressing to Pompeian Balsamic Vinegar and blend!!!
